The 52-Week Low Club (GE) (EK)

May 22, 2008 by Douglas A. McIntyre

Dick’s Sporting Goods (DKS) has weak profits. Share drop to $21.07 from 52-week high of $36.78.

GE (GE) falls to $30.80 on general economic malaise. The company’s 52-week high is $42.15.

Blue Coat Systems (BCSI) Misses street estimates. Sells down to $16.20 from 52-week high of $53.37.

Eastman Kodak (EK) Recent patent settlement may still be weighing. Slides to $15.65 from 52-week high of $30.20.
